A visionary pragmatist: Rudolf Meidner, 1914 – 2005

The late Rudolf Meidnert, who passed away just last December, was known as one of the fathers of the "Swedish model". With his economist colleagues he developed a model based on centralised wage negotiations and a solidarity wage system, which enabled them simultaneously achieve both high employment level and low inflation. Meidner's most foresighted idea was the program of gradually transferring corporate shares to employees, but not even the social democratic government was ready.
